1. Mobility and Flexibility

One of the most significant advantages of a mobile crushing plant is its inherent mobility. Unlike traditional stationary crushing plants, mobile plants can be transported to different locations with ease. This mobility is facilitated by a robust chassis, sturdy wheels or tracks, and a compact design that allows the plant to be transported on standard trailers or containers. This feature is particularly beneficial for projects in various geographical areas, as it eliminates the need for extensive groundwork and infrastructure setup.

2. Easy Setup and Dismantling

Mobile crushing plants are designed for rapid setup and dismantling, ensuring minimal downtime between projects. Traditional stationary plants often require significant time and effort to establish, involving extensive foundation work and machinery installation. In contrast, mobile plants can be operational within hours, reducing project initiation time and enabling operators to respond swiftly to changing requirements.

3. Diverse Crushing Options

Modern mobile crushing plants are versatile and adaptable, equipped with various types of stone crushers to handle different materials and applications. These include jaw crushers, cone crushers, impact crushers, and even specialized units for specific tasks. The ability to switch between crushing units based on the material’s properties enhances operational efficiency and ensures optimal results when processing materials like granite, limestone, or concrete.

4. Efficient Material Handling

Efficient material handling is a hallmark feature of mobile crushing plants. Many models come with integrated conveyors and feeders that enable seamless material transfer from the extraction point to the crusher and from the crusher to the stockpile. This streamlined process minimizes the need for additional equipment and reduces the risk of material spillage, improving overall safety and productivity.

5. Remote Control and Monitoring

Advanced technology has revolutionized the operation of portable impact crusher. Many modern models are equipped with remote control capabilities that allow operators to manage the plant’s functions from a distance. This feature enhances safety by reducing the need for direct operator intervention in potentially hazardous areas. Additionally, real-time monitoring systems provide valuable data on plant performance, helping operators optimize efficiency and troubleshoot issues promptly.

6. Environmentally Conscious Design

Environmental considerations are integral to modern industries, and mobile crushing plants incorporate features that align with sustainability goals. These plants can be equipped with dust suppression and noise reduction systems, mitigating their impact on the surrounding environment. Furthermore, the mobility of the plant reduces the carbon footprint associated with transporting materials to stationary plants.

7. Customizable Configurations

Mobile crushing plants offer a high degree of customization to cater to specific project requirements. From choosing the type of crusher to configuring the feeding and conveying systems, operators can tailor the plant’s setup to match the characteristics of the material and the goals of the project. This versatility ensures optimal performance and productivity across diverse applications.

8. Accessibility to Remote and Challenging Sites

The ability of mobile crushing plants to access remote and challenging sites is a game-changer for industries. In areas with difficult terrain or limited infrastructure, mobile plants can reach locations that would otherwise be inaccessible. This feature opens up new opportunities for resource extraction, infrastructure development, and disaster relief efforts in remote regions.

9. Reduced Transportation Costs

Transporting materials to and from a stationary crushing plant can be a substantial cost factor in projects. Mobile crushing plants minimize transportation costs by eliminating the need for material transportation. Instead, materials are processed at the extraction site, reducing the distance and associated expenses.
